Abstract
The aim of the neurorobotic platform of the Human Brain Project is to offer scientists and technology developers a soft - ware and hardware infrastructure that allows them to connect pre-validated brain models to detailed simulations of ro- bot bodies and environments, and to use the resulting neurorobotic systems in in-silico experiments and technology de- velopment. The first version of this platform has been released in March 2016 and is described in this contribution.
